🔹 You’ll
Develop and maintain robust, realistic and defensible construction schedules.
Develop schedule estimates for construction works, ensuring they are aligned to the project scope, delivery strategy and key assumptions.
Define the Basis of Estimate for the construction schedule scope, including key assumptions, exclusions and constraints.
Support planning leadership across the programme, ensuring schedule quality, logic, integration and governance are maintained.
Work closely with Cost and Risk Management teams to ensure alignment of all estimates, assumptions and schedule impacts.
Work with the Risk team to support the QSRA process.
Identify and manage key internal and external interfaces including procurement, consents, dependent projects and delivery milestones.
Work closely with key internal/external stakeholders ensuring buy-in to the Programme’s construction schedule.
Review supplier and contractor schedules, challenging logic, assumptions, progress and deliverability where required.
Ensure schedule estimates are validated through the use of benchmark data, design information and BIM.
